Implementing a Quality Management System Enhances Decision-Making Accuracy by 30%
A structured Quality Management System (QMS) provides defined processes and clear guidelines, leading to more informed and effective management decisions.
Goce Delchev University Repository (Goce Delčev University of Štip) · 2013
Key Findings
- 01Implementation of a QMS significantly improves the achievement of management objectives.
- 02Organizations with a QMS exhibit defined processes, including standard operating procedures, leading to higher quality products/services.
- 03A QMS requires consistency and commitment from all organizational levels.

How to apply
Establish clear standard operating procedures for key design stages, document all critical decisions with their rationale, and ensure cross-functional team alignment on quality objectives.

Design Principles
"Standardized processes and clear documentation are foundational to effective decision-making and consistent quality in design and production."
For design practitioners, a robust QMS ensures that decisions throughout the product lifecycle, from concept to production, are based on reliable data and standardized procedures. This reduces errors, improves efficiency, and ultimately leads to higher quality outcomes.
